Canon EOS 7D Pics and Specs Leaked

You may have been hearing rumors about an EOS 7D coming from Canon, and if that excites you, or you really really need 18MP in your DSLR, we’ve got good news for you. The Canon EOS 7D appears to be real and we’ve got the rundown on specs, too.

You read that right, this thing has some serious pixel overkill. The EOS 7D can shoot 18MP at up to 8 frames per second and with an ISOP from 100 to 6400. And then there’s also a special 12800 ISO mode, you know, for those extreme cases.

Also included is a 3-inch LCD screen (920,000 dot resolution), dual DIGIC 4 processors, and a viewfinder with a built-in digital level. The leak also mentioned the 7D would have the HD video capabilities found in the 5D, but there’s no more info on whether it will be the same, better, fantastic, etc.
